Thanks. I got them out. If I had known the amount of effort it would have taken, I probably wouldn't have done it, but the steering is much better now. Well worth it.
Is there a torque spec. for that idler arm bolt? I tightened it about as much as I could without putting a 3 ft bar on the wrench. Are there serious safety issues if that bolt loosens? I am planning on driving it for a few days and then re-tightening that bolt.
Thanks again.
-Erik